My Fair Lady

(Royal National Theatre Production, 2001)

Submit Updates To This Page
 
Production Information
Opening:March 15, 2001
Closing:August 30, 2003
Theatres:Theatre Royal, Drury Lane
(7/21/2001 - 8/30/2003)
Olivier Theatre
(3/15/2001 - ?)
Production Type:Revival
Production Status: Closed
Run Type:Open Run
Market:West End
Intermissions:1
